1 go语言的RPC机制 RPC(Remote Procedure Call,远程过程调用)是一种通过网络从远程计算机程序上请求服 务,而不需要了解底层网络细节的应用程序通信协议。RPC协议构建于TCP或UDP,或者是 …
标签:rpc
RPC框架知识总结
设计rpc框架几种核心技术点: 1:服务提供者以一定的方式提供服务者相关的信息,可以是数据结构、服务接口定义、或者是中间态的服务文件。服务调用者可以通过一定的方式调用相关信息。 2:远程服务代理,可以通过动态代理的方式帮…
深入理解RPC之动态代理篇(转)
提到 JAVA 中的动态代理,大多数人都不会对 JDK 动态代理感到陌生,Proxy,InvocationHandler 等类都是 J2SE 中的基础概念。动态代理发生在服务调用方/客户端,RPC 框架需要解决的一个问题…
消息队列与RPC
消息队列特点: 1.Message Queue把请求的压力保存一下,逐渐释放出来,让处理者按照自己的节奏来处理。 2.Message Queue引入一下新的结点,让系统的可靠性会受Message Queue结点的影响。 …
一个简易的RPC框架(一)
前段时间开始接触阿里开源的一个RPC框架–dubbo,公司里面大部分应用都是分布式的,也基本上都使用了dubbo。我对分布式的认识,也是从来了这家公司,接触dubbo…
什么是RPC? 为什么要用RPC?
RPC是指远程过程调用,也就是说两台服务器A,B,一个应用部署在A服务器上,想要调用B服务器上应用提供的函数/方法,由于不在一个内存空间,不能直接调用,需要通过网络来表达调用的语义和传达调用的数据。 为什么要用RPC呢?…
RPC的一个缺点
今天遇到一个问题,场景是对数据进行水平拆分,希望可以把系统部署到任意机房,并方便进行流量调拨。前提是数据库已经支持分布式部署,可以把分区切换到任意机房。剩下的问题就是如何对服务请求进行寻址。 因为流量路由到哪个机房由请求…
远程通信-----RPC,Webservice,RMI,JMS的区别)
RPC(Remote Procedure Call Protocol) RPC使用C/S方式,采用http协议,发送请求到服务器,等待服务器返回结果。这个请求包括一个参数集和一个文本集,通常形成“classname.me…
Exception sending context initialized event to listener instance of class
详细错误信息如下: 严重: Exception sending context initialized event to listener instance of class com.auth.spring.listen…
基于Netty的高性能JAVA的RPC框架
版权声明: https://blog.csdn.net/zhujunxxxxx/article/details/48742529 前言 今年7月份左右报名参加了阿里巴巴组织的高性能中间件挑战赛,这次比赛不像以往的比赛,是…
vertx 实现动态 RPC
需求:替换ali lightApi 动态rpc的实现,因为api为商业版,不是开源的,是基于pandora 的EDAS平台的。那么我们如何实现开源的动态RPC呢? 定义:动态RPC指的是,可以动态的让一个服务上线和下线,…
RPC选型
RPC选型 Apache Thrift 国外用的多,源于facebook,后捐献给Apache基金。是Apache的顶级项目 Apache Thrift。使用者包括facebook, Evernote, Uber, Pi…